The poppy (normally red) is used as a symbol for Anzac Day, and is used as a universal emblem of sacrifice and resilience for all other war remembrance occasions.  The poppy was the only plant that grew in the battlefields of World War 1 after the war ended in France and Belgium, and was thought to represent the blood shed of fallen soldiers.
